The meaning (definition) of the word tin can
a metal can that holds food like beans or soup.
The word tin can used in a sentence
“My mom opens a tin can of beans for dinner tonight.”
Words that mean the same as tin can (synonyms)
can
The plural of the word tin can
tin cans
